A Gothic-style Buddhist temple built on an island in the Chao Phraya River, uniquely blending European architectural elements with Thai spirituality. | 3 km
UNESCO World Heritage site showcasing ancient ruins, temples, and monuments from Thailand's former capital city with rich historical significance. | 8 km
One of Ayutthaya's oldest and most sacred temples featuring a massive Buddha image and serene riverside location near the confluence of rivers. | 12 km
